A manifold is a fluid or gas distribution system that consolidates multiple valves or channels into a single unit. In hydraulic systems, manifolds are commonly used to mount valves that cannot be plumbed directly into the system, allowing fluid to travel through connected ports. Pneumatic systems rely on a similar configuration, in which manifolds mount directional valves that connect to supply and exhaust ports.
Hogge Precision manufactures manifolds for a range of sectors, including oil and gas, industrial equipment, agriculture, and food and beverage production. In oil and gas applications, manifolds support fluid and gas distribution during exploration, extraction, and hydraulic fracturing operations. Industrial manifolds are used in equipment such as forklifts and manufacturing machinery, while agricultural manifolds support planters, tractors, and harvesters. In food and beverage production, manifolds regulate flow during bottle filling processes.
According to Hogge Precision, custom manifolds offer several manufacturing and operational advantages over alternative fluid distribution configurations. A consolidated manifold system reduces the overall footprint of a fluid or gas distribution network, shortening cycle times and decreasing liquid carry-over volume compared to more dispersed plumbing arrangements. The company noted that these efficiencies can be particularly relevant for customers seeking to reduce facility space requirements or improve throughput.
Cost-effectiveness is another factor the company associates with custom manifold design. Manifolds are engineered to reduce the frequency of maintenance and repair work, and when service is required, the systems are designed to allow for accessible repairs. Producing manifolds through a contract manufacturer such as Hogge Precision can also reduce production costs for original equipment manufacturers, since simplified assembly and installation save both time and expense.
Reliability was also cited as a defining characteristic of manifold systems. Because manifolds consist of relatively few components, they tend to perform predictably and consistently over time, which the company said helps eliminate variability that can occur in more complex fluid or gas distribution configurations. This consistency matters for customers in regulated industries such as medical gas and aerospace, where performance predictability is closely tied to safety and compliance requirements. Manifolds also contain potentially hazardous materials within a closed system and reduce the number of individual leak points compared to more fragmented plumbing networks, which can help prevent cross-contamination and support safer working environments.
